
Museo Nacional de Antropología (MNA)
The Museo Nacional de Antropología (MNA) in Mexico City is a premier cultural institution dedicated to showcasing Mexico’s rich indigenous history and heritage. It houses an extensive collection of artifacts from pre-Columbian civilizations such as the Aztec, Maya, and Olmec, including sculptures, pottery, and textiles. The museum offers educational exhibits, research opportunities, and a comprehensive overview of Mexico’s diverse cultures and history, making it a vital resource for understanding the country’s ancestral roots and cultural identity.
